Medium-Wide Angle | Balanced Impact & Coverage

The Spraying Systems VeeJet® 50° Nozzle offers a balanced spray pattern for low-pressure applications. It provides a tighter fan than the 65° or 80° versions, delivering slightly more impact force for dislodging light debris while still maintaining excellent surface coverage.

This 50° angle is the preferred choice for conveyor belt cleaning and targeted rinsing where "flooding" the surface isn't enough, and a mild scrubbing action is required.

✅ Tapered Edge Design

VeeJet nozzles feature a specially machined orifice that creates tapered edges to the spray pattern. This allows for uniform coverage when multiple nozzles are mounted on a spray bar or manifold, as the tapered edges overlap to prevent "striping."

⚠️ Pressure Rating Warning

This series is rated for a maximum of 500 PSI. It is NOT designed for high-pressure blasting.

  • Correct Use: Downstream injection, city water pressure, booster pumps, sprayer pump, softwash application (under 500 PSI).
  • Incorrect Use: Direct connection to a 4000 PSI pressure washer pump outlet.

Professional 50° Use Cases:

  • Conveyor Cleaning: Ideal for spray bars mounted over conveyor belts to rinse off product residue.
  • Parts Washing: Used in automated parts washers where 65° is too soft but high pressure is not available.
  • Dust Suppression: Creates a focused wet zone to prevent dust from rising on transfer points.

💡 Did you know?

The "Vee" in VeeJet refers to the internal V-notch cut that forms the spray pattern. This shape allows for a higher volume of flow at lower pressures compared to the "cat-eye" shape of a high-pressure MEG nozzle.
